Golden amber coloured refreshing beer. Initial light fruit taste followed by a zesty and fruity finish.

Clitheroe Beer Festival 2015. Deep copper coloured. Has a heavy melon and pomegranate aroma, with a sweetness attached. Has a more balanced taste.

From cask. Pours clear and golden orange with a small white head. Aroma herbal, toasted malty and breadish. Bitter, toasted, breadish and dry toasted malty. Ends dry and bitter to herbal.

Sampled @ GBBF day 2. Hazy orange copper color, small off-white head. Smell and taste malts, some hops, sweet fruits. A bit too sweet imo. Average to medium body, average carbonation.
